United States Heat Flux Sensors Market by Type

Heat flux sensors are crucial instruments used in various industries across the United States to measure the rate of heat transfer through different materials and surfaces. These sensors find applications in research, industrial processes, automotive, aerospace, and building construction sectors, among others. The United States heat flux sensors market is segmented by type into conduction heat flux sensors, convection heat flux sensors, and radiation heat flux sensors.

Conduction heat flux sensors are widely used due to their versatility in measuring heat transfer through solid materials. These sensors are employed in applications such as building insulation analysis, material testing, and electronics cooling. In the United States, industries utilize conduction heat flux sensors extensively to optimize energy consumption and improve thermal management in manufacturing processes.

Convection heat flux sensors are another critical segment in the market, particularly valued for their ability to measure heat transfer in fluids and gases. These sensors are crucial in HVAC systems, environmental monitoring, and aerospace applications where precise measurement of convective heat transfer is essential. In the United States, convection heat flux sensors contribute significantly to improving energy efficiency and performance in heating and cooling systems.

Radiation heat flux sensors cater to industries requiring measurements of heat transfer through electromagnetic radiation. These sensors find applications in aerospace for thermal protection systems, in automotive industries for engine performance monitoring, and in materials science for studying radiative heat transfer properties. In the United States, radiation heat flux sensors are integral to enhancing the safety and efficiency of various high-temperature processes and environments.
